API token hashing is enabled by default in InfluxDB OSS 2.9.0

Stronger token security: tokens are stored as hashes on disk, so a copy of the database file doesn’t expose usable tokens. Existing tokens are hashed on first startup and the original strings can’t be recovered afterward — capture any plaintext tokens you still need before you upgrade.

For more information, see Token hashing.

Use the influx command line interface (CLI) to view users.

View users using the influx CLI

Use the influx user list command to view users. Provide the following:

influx user list

Filtering options such as filtering by username or ID are available. See the influx user list documentation for information about other available flags.
